    Studies on Arbuscular Mycorrhiza infection to Mangrove Plants in Fujian
    CAI Bang-ping,DONG Yi-ran,HOU Quan,HUANG Yao-jian
    2012, 41(01): 1-6.  DOI: 10.3969/j.issn.1009-7791.2012.01.001
    Abstract ( )   PDF (377KB) ( )  
    To study the symbiosis between arbuscular mycorrhizal fungi (AMF) and mangrove plant species, 102 root and soil samples from 6 plant species were collected in three main mangroves growth zone in Fujian, in May and December of 2010. The main results showed that: (1)AMF infection structures were mostly found in the form of curled and expanded intracellular hyphae, vesicles, which were commonly associated with all the mangrove species we investigated. ‘Arum-type’ arbuscules were found in Parmentiera cerifera, Kandelia obovata, Derris trifoliata and Phragmites australis; (2)AM infection rate was different in mangrove plant species, with Acanthus ilicifolius the highest and Derris trifoliate the lowest; (3) There were significant differences of AM infection rate existing between Parmentiera cerifera and Kandelia obovata, but no difference among three sampling sites; (4) There were also significant differences of AM infection rate in different period in Parmentiera cerifera and Kandelia obovata, but no significant difference in Stenotaphrum helferi in different period.

    Influence of Ribavirin on Cymbidium hybridum Virus Eradication
    XU Chuan-jun,HUANG Jun-mei,ZENG Bi-yu,ZHANG Wen-hui,XU Wen-jiang
    2012, 41(01): 7-9.  DOI: 10.3969/j.issn.1009-7791.2012.01.002
    Abstract ( )   PDF (171KB) ( )  
    The optimum approach for producing the ORSV-free and CyMV-free Cymbidium hybridum by using three virus deprivation methods was discussed in this research, which were ribavirin treatments combining with shoot tips culture or seedlings and shoot tips came from seedlings had been treated by ribavirin for three months. The results showed that the ribavirin added to the medium treat shoot tips for two weeks was not effective against CyMV and ORSV. Shoot tips came from seedling which were treated by ribavirin was the best method, and the method of ribavirin treatment seedling for three months came second. Ribavirin was more effective against CyMV than ORSV in Cymbidium hybridum.

    Effect of Low NPK Stress on NPK Content in Rubber Seedlings Leaf
    ZHOU Jun,CHU Jun-qiang,SHI Fa-meng,LIN Wei-fu,CAI Ming-dao,LAI Hua-ying
    2012, 41(01): 15-19.  DOI: 10.3969/j.issn.1009-7791.2012.01.004
    Abstract ( )   PDF (249KB) ( )  
    The leaf NPK content of Hevea brasiliensis seedling was studied under low-NPK stress and regular fertilizing with rubber clone GT1, RRIM600, PR107 as material. The results showed as follows. The leaf NPK content of leaf-umbrella, which regenerates after the treatment, was closely related to the component and processing time of low-NPK stress treatment and the symptom of nutrient deficiency would be alleviated or improved by timely and regular fertilizing. The onset time and the degree of decrement and increment were different between the leaf N, P, K content, in which the response of N element was the fastest, P element next and K element the slowest. There were different interactions among elements of N, P and K under low NPK stress. The variational trends of leaf nutrient content under treatment were basically the same of all three clones, but the tolerance and resilience capacity to low NPK stress were different, in which RRIM600 was more sensitive, PR107 next, GT1 was less sensitive.

    Preliminary Research on Isoprene Emissions of Eucalyptus urophylla
    PENG Hai-yan,ZHENG Huai-zhou,GAO Guan-ping,ZHU Jin-mao
    2012, 41(01): 20-25.  DOI: 10.3969/j.issn.1009-7791.2012.01.005
    Abstract ( )   PDF (285KB) ( )  
    Using GC- PID, the isoprene emissions of Eucalyptus urophylla were measured in March. At the same time, the net photosynthetic rate, transpiration rate, stomatal conductance, intercellular CO2 concentration of leaves and other correlative environmental factors were measured by LI-6400 portable photosynthesis system. The isoprene emissions of E. urophylla were also studied, after cutting branches. The results showed that the changes of isoprene emissions appeared single peak in the daytime, with the maximum appeared at 14:00 around, and the isoprene emissions decreased after cutting branches.

    Seed Characteristics of Endangered Plant Magnolia sieboldii in Sanqing Mountain of Jiangxi Province
    XU Wei-hong,GUO Lian-jin,XU Fen-fen,XU Bing
    2012, 41(01): 26-30.  DOI: 10.3969/j.issn.1009-7791.2012.01.006
    Abstract ( )   PDF (324KB) ( )  
    Seed characteristics of Magnolia sieboldii in Sanqing Mountain were studied. The results showed that: 1) The seed of M. sieboldii in Sanqing Mountain began to fall early October, and stopped the end of October. The intensity of M. sieboldii seed rain reached a peak in mid-October. The time of M. sieboldii seeds falling in Yujing Peak was shorter than that in Sanqing Temple. 2) The seed production rate of M. sieboldii was affected by the parent canopy, with the upper > middle > lower. And the seed abortion rate of M. sieboldii was higher, between 49.4%~100%. 3) Principal component analysis showed that the tree layer cover, atmospheric humidity, soil moisture and light factor all have a significant impact on the seed development of M. sieboldii in Sanqing Mountain.

    Induction of Salicylic Acid on Resistance to Pb Stress in Brassica rapa var. chinensis
    XIA Jin-hua,YE Li-min,YU Xiao-feng
    2012, 41(01): 36-38.  DOI: 10.3969/j.issn.1009-7791.2012.01.008
    Abstract ( )   PDF (218KB) ( )  
    The growth of pakchoi was significantly inhibited under the condition of 0.3 mmol/L Pb stress. The treatment 0.1 mmol/L salicylic acid (SA) could significantly alleviated the growth toxicity of pakchoi seedling under the 0.3 mmol/L Pb stress. The effect of SA treatment on the growth of pakchoi under Pb stress showed the ‘low to promote and high to suppress’. The treatment 1.5 mmol/L SA did not alleviate the toxicity but increased toxicity. This may be related to the compound injury formation of high concentrations of SA and Pb.

    Effects of GA3 on the Pollen Germination and Pollen Tube Growth of Michelia figo
    ZHU Li-ying
    2012, 41(01): 39-40.  DOI: 10.3969/j.issn.1009-7791.2012.01.009
    Abstract ( )   PDF (177KB) ( )  
    Effects of different concentrations of GA3 on the pollen germination and pollen tube growth of Michelia figo were studied with pollen in vitro culture method. The results showed that the pollen germination and pollen tube growth of Michelia figo were promoted under 20~200 mg/L GA3. The pollen of Michelia figo in GA3 treatment germinated earlier than CK. The best treatment for promoting pollen germination was GA3 200 mg/L.

    Study on Cold-resistance of Different Eucalyptus dunnii Plus Trees Using Electrical Conductivity
    GUO Xiang-quan,WU Qi-zhi,HONG Wei,GUO Xiang-dui
    2012, 41(01): 41-44.  DOI: 10.3969/j.issn.1009-7791.2012.01.010
    Abstract ( )   PDF (244KB) ( )  
    The electrical conductivity of different Eucalyptus dunnii plus trees was determined at normal temperature and under different low temperature stress, to discuss the relation between the change of electrical conductivity and the individual cold-resistance in different treatments. The results indicated that the electrical conductivity of different individuals existed diurnal fluctuation at normal temperature, which did not contact directly with the individual cold-resistance. The electrical conductivity of different plus trees varied with the differences of cold-resistance under different low temperature stress, the cold-resistance stronger, the low-temperature interval that the electrical conductivity changed gradually more hysteretic, and the range of variation smaller. According to the electrical conductivity in different treatments, the logistic equations and self-lethal temperature of different individuals were respectively gained by regression analysis, to quantitatively assess the cold-resistances of different individual, which would provide the scientific basis for selecting plus trees of the rapid-growth and cold-resistance.

    Processing Method for Decreasing the Nitrate Contents in Vegetables
    KE Wei-zhong,LIN Guo-wei,WANG Ai-bin
    2012, 41(01): 45-47.  DOI: 10.3969/j.issn.1009-7791.2012.01.011
    Abstract ( )   PDF (237KB) ( )  
    The effects of different processing methods including soaking, blanching and salting on the contents of nitrate and vitamin C in vegetables were studied in this research, with pakchoi, radish and kidney bean as test materials. The results showed that soaking and blanching treatment reduced a large amount of nitrate content in vegetables, and the decreasing extent of nitrate content was not obvious in salt treatment, especially, the nitrate content of radish increased after salting. In addition, blanching 0.5 min treatment received the minimal loss of vitamin C content in three treatments.

    In vitro Flowering and Conservation of Dendrobidium strongylanthum Rchb.f.
    ZHAO Da-ke,LI Chun-fang,CHEN Zhi-ying,YANG Jun-bo
    2012, 41(01): 48-50.  DOI: 10.3969/j.issn.1009-7791.2012.01.012
    Abstract ( )   PDF (521KB) ( )  
    The In vitro flowering and conservation of Dendrobidium strongylanthum were conducted, observed and analyzed. The impact of medium and plant hormones on in vitro flowering and the influence of environment (at 12 ℃, HR 60%) on in vitro conservation were also studied. The results showed the induction rate of cluster buds in MS+6-BA 2 mg/L+NAA 0.2 mg/L with 3% Sucrose for 70 d was over 96%. Moreover, the cluster buds could be inoculated in hyponex 1# (C:P:K=7:6:19) 3 g/L+NAA 1 mg/L+AC 0.5 g/L with 2% Sucrose at 12 ℃, HR 60% to make subculture cycle for two years. The success of rapid propagation and In vitro conservation provided technical support for the sustainable utilization of Dendrobidium strongylanthum.

    Study on Tissue Culture and Rapid Propagation of Bud Clumps of Dendrobium nobile
    WANG Hua,FU Yu-lan
    2012, 41(01): 51-54.  DOI: 10.3969/j.issn.1009-7791.2012.01.013
    Abstract ( )   PDF (220KB) ( )  
    The regeneration of bud clumps was adopted to establish a rapid technique system of propagation of Dendrobium nobile in this experiment using the Orthogonal Design. The main contents focused on the following aspects, such as the kinds of the basic culture medium, 6-BA, NAA and KT. Through above research, we tried to find the main influence factors and to build up the superior regeneration system of Dendrobium nobile. The result showed that the main factors of multiplication of bud clumps were the 1/2 MS basic culture medium, 6-BA and KT. The optimum medium was 1/2 MS + 6-BA 1.0 mg/L + NAA 1.0 mg/L + KT 0.5 mg/L + sugar 30.0 g/L + agar 7.0 g/L + coconut juice 150.0 ml/L, pH 5.4. In addition, the much fitter multiplication explants of Dendrobium nobile was 1.5 cm stem-segment with node, with the density of 3 seedlings every bottle.

    Study on Application of Carboxyl Chitosan in Pelargonium spp. cv. citronella Tissue Culture
    CAO Zhi,CHEN Sheng,LUO Zhi-min,LIN Rong-ming,FAN Hai-bin
    2012, 41(01): 55-58.  DOI: 10.3969/j.issn.1009-7791.2012.01.014
    Abstract ( )   PDF (219KB) ( )  
    In the experiment, the effects of carboxyl chitosan on multiplication were studied, using MS medium as basic medium and Pelargonium spp. cv. citronella as material. The main results were as follows: Adding 2 g/L carboxyl chitosan to induction medium, the rate of induction increased. The proliferation rate of plantlet in the medium with 4 g/L carboxyl chitosan was up to 6 fold, and roots developed.

    New Distribution Record of Angiosperm in Fujian
    YANG Cheng-zi,LIU Xiao-fen,HUANG Ze-hao,FAN Shi-ming,SHEN Xian-juan,WU Jin-zhong
    2012, 41(01): 64-66.  DOI: 10.3969/j.issn.1009-7791.2012.01.016
    Abstract ( )   PDF (214KB) ( )  
    According to the investigation on the medicinal plant resource in Fujian Province, 2 newly recorded genus, Hylotelephium, Discocleidion and 5 newly recorded species Chimonanthus Zhejiangensis, Chimonanthus salicifolius, Hylotelephium mingjinianum, Kadsura oblongifolia, and Discocleidion rufescens of Angiosperm were found. The voucher specimens are deposited in the Herbarium of FJTCM.
